Where is Victoria Falls located?

Victoria Falls lies on the border between Zimbabwe and Zambia, with viewpoints and activities available from both sides. Most travellers visit from Victoria Falls Town (Zimbabwe) or Livingstone (Zambia).

What is the best time to visit Victoria Falls?

The Falls are most powerful from February to May after the rainy season. For clearer visibility and activities like swimming in Devil’s Pool, the drier months (August–December) are ideal.

Do I need a visa to visit Victoria Falls?

Depending on your passport, you may need a visa on arrival. Many travellers choose the KAZA UniVisa, which allows entry to both Zimbabwe and Zambia on one visa.

Can I swim in Devil’s Pool?

Yes — but only from the Zambian side and typically in the dry months (around August to December) when water levels are safe. This must be done with a licensed guide.

What should I pack for Victoria Falls?

Bring comfortable walking shoes, light clothing, a rain poncho for high-water season, insect repellent, and a camera. If doing water activities, quick-dry fabrics are helpful.

Are malaria precautions necessary?

Yes. Victoria Falls is in a malaria area, so it’s recommended to take malaria prophylaxis and use insect repellent, especially in the evenings.
